Tile Floors in the Towers
The tile in the walk ways in each tower can be slippery when wet. I have instructed our Janitorial Company to only use water on the floor as some homeowners feel the slipperiness is caused by the cleaning product. The Janitorial company has spoken to the manufacturer and have had a representative out to the property and they were unable to find any film left by the cleaning product. I have also spoken to Wayne Wiles who installed the tile. This tile was specifically picked by the original developer because it was graded for outside use and non-slip. There was another type of tile used that had a higher grade of non-slip which was used on the outside of the 2nd floor of the clubhouse by the pool. Cliff with Wayne Wiles was not able to recommend anything for the issue we are having when we spoke but he will look into this and get back to me. In the meantime, the janitorial company will be dry mopping the floors when they are wet and using fans to help dry the floors. Please be extremely careful walking on the floors if they are damp.

Garages
I have received some complaints about the garage floors being sandy, mostly the first floor garages because of the pavers and the sand that is used to lock the pavers in. In the past we have used a blower to help clean the garage and also swept the garage. This obviously has not helped and the janitorial company and I are looking into vacuuming the garages. Since they do not have a shop vac big enough for the job, they are looking into renting one. Once I get a price from the Janitorial company, the information will be presented to the Board.
